Operating across a myriad of sectors and industries including employment, insurance, administrative law, energy and aviation, the team at DLA Piper ABBC remains active in civil and commercial litigation, arbitration, and white-collar crime matters. Paulo Saragoça da Matta stands out for his work on white-collar crime, political crime, banking crime and tax fraud matters. He leads the team alongside Vanessa Antunes and Sofia Ribeiro Mendes, both of whom maintain active practices advising domestic and international clients on a broad spectrum of disputes.
